Distinguishing between meat and dairy

Question

Do you need a sign to distinguish between a meat meal and a dairy meal, i.e. do you need a separated tablecloth for meat?

Answer

Dear …!
There is no need to have a sign to distinguish between a meat meal and a dairy meal, for example, someone who eats either dairy or meat sandwich does not need a sign that will show what he is eating. However, it is forbidden to eat meat and dairy on the same tablecloth because there might be crumbs left on eat from the previous meal.
